The Costs of Digital Warehousing Services

Utilizing digital warehousing services will require your business to make an upfront investment and pay ongoing operational expenses. Understanding these costs is crucial for assessing the value of these services.


Storage

Businesses will experience many costs related to storage with digital warehousing services. For example, they may need to open multiple locations, which can vary in rent depending on their area of operation. Some facilities located centrally or near major transportation hubs often experience higher rent due to accessibility.

Additionally, they may need to outfit their warehouses with advanced climate controls to store perishable items safely. You may also experience increased storage costs when your digital system suggests that you carry more of a certain item to meet future demand.

Shipping

Digital warehousing can result in your business experiencing shipping costs. Although dynamic shipping algorithms integrated within digital systems allow businesses to select cost-competitive delivery services, the advanced tools for optimizing shipping strategies come at a premium. Companies should factor in the cost of platform subscriptions and associated usage fees.


Returns

Customer returns are an inevitable aspect of modern commerce, particularly in e-commerce, where consumers prioritize convenience and flexibility. Companies must account for the costs of handling returns, including restocking, quality inspections, and potential refurbishing.

Each process requires significant time and resources, which can quickly escalate if you do not manage them efficiently. Returned items may also impact storage costs, as space is temporarily occupied by products awaiting processing or re-assortment into inventory.

Labor

Although you may think that shifting to digital warehousing systems may eliminate much of your need for human labor, you will still require skilled personnel to oversee your operations. Businesses must budget for hiring staff members with experience using digital systems or invest in up-skilling their current employees. This skilled labor comes at a high cost, but their expertise will ensure smooth warehouse operations.


Product Packaging

Product packaging is another critical expense related to digital warehousing services that requires strategic planning. Companies must invest in materials such as boxes, bubble wrap, and tape and ensure that packaging designs meet brand standards and protect products during transit.

Environmentally friendly packaging options that appeal to green-minded customers can come at a premium. Additionally, specialized packaging for fragile or oversized items can significantly raise costs. To manage these expenses effectively, businesses should evaluate bulk purchasing options, assess packaging materials for cost efficiency, and incorporate automated packaging solutions to reduce waste and labor-intensive processes.


The Benefits of Digital Warehousing Services

After reviewing the costs of digital warehousing services, it is time to learn about the many benefits that will make them worthwhile. These solutions can help revolutionize your supply chain management as you integrate advanced technology into your storage and distribution processes.


More Productivity

One major advantage of digital warehousing systems is that they can help redefine productivity in your warehouse by eliminating some tasks completed by human workers and centralizing data. This will make your staff more productive since they will have more time to focus on other tasks that enhance customer satisfaction. When integrated with AI systems, these platforms accelerate workflows, reducing processing times and improving profit margins.

You can also optimize your warehouse layout through predictive analytics and enhanced worker efficiency. These strategies will allow your company to fulfill customer orders faster and maintain a competitive advantage in your industry.


Improved Inventory Management

Digital warehousing services give users access to accurate, real-time inventory data that prevents their warehouses from overstocking or running out of stock. Instead, you can minimize losses caused by holding excess inventory and prevent your firm from losing sales due to unavailable products.

With predictive demand forecasting, you can improve your restock schedules and ensure your business aligns its inventory levels with trends and seasonal demand. At the same time, you can instantaneously track products and improve your cash flow planning.


Less Spending

As we previously established, digital warehousing services require substantial investments. However, they can also help lower long-term expenses through enhanced operational efficiency. Automation minimizes labor costs, while optimized shipping routes reduce transportation expenses.

Cost-saving advantages further arise from smarter inventory allocation. Reduced storage fees—achieved by eliminating overstocking—directly impact operational budgets. Controlled rates through dynamic carrier agreements also provide predictable expenses that simplify financial planning.


Fewer Mistakes

Human error often creates inefficiencies that lead to operational losses. However, digital warehousing systems can help reduce these mistakes. For example, scanning technology ensures product details such as SKU numbers are logged correctly, significantly reducing error frequencies.

These systems often flag anomalies in shipment details immediately, preventing inaccurate deliveries or customer dissatisfaction. With this technology, businesses avoid order cancellations and refunds.


Less Waste

Digital warehousing services can also assist your business in lowering the amount of energy it wastes. For example, its systems can control smart lighting so that you are not unnecessarily using illumination in your facility, saving you money on energy bills.

Plus, the technology’s ability to predict how many items you’ll need to stock to meet a certain client’s needs prevents you from overstocking. You will prevent yourself from making your location too cluttered and still have enough room to accommodate other items.


More Satisfied Customers

Reliable digital warehousing services also improve customer satisfaction by enhancing several touchpoints on the buyer’s purchasing journey. Shorter delivery timelines, improved accuracy, and personalized handling—facilitated by these systems—help build trust.

Advanced order monitoring features provide customers with real-time tracking updates, further aligning their experience with expectations. Efficient return solutions also grant buyers peace of mind, encouraging them to make repeat purchases while preventing reputational damage caused by service lapses.
